The stories in this anthology range from the fantastical to the naturalistic, from Irish settings to international ones. Here are ten tales of orphans, lost souls, artists, minor saints and everyday monsters; the thrill and terror of life, the spectre of death, the things that stir our spirits: lifeblood! These stories are the short listed entries for the IT Tallaght short story competition in 2017. The competition was run in conjunction with the Red Line Book Festival. The competition was open to anyone over 16, and attracted 193 entries from 36 countries. This anthology is presented by Library, IT Tallaght and includes the short listed entries to the 2017 ITT Short Story Competition from: Fred Canavan, Hilary Boyd, Jennifer Moore (2nd), Rodney Oglesby, Melanie Napthine, Pat Nolan, Dee Roycroft, Tony Devlin (1st), Thomas Nicholson, Ursula Brunetti (3rd).
